Transaction 31335867fcc20b64cf1011bf7bd51fa5a42ab23b167f0cc6c370263f5e3bc796
1 Input
1 Outputs
- 31335867fcc20b64cf1011bf7bd51fa5a42ab23b167f0cc6c370263f5e3bc796:0
value 339392
address bc1q7dl0vjs3p08ltw52fjfq7npfpe7euz2cv9q4zh